Transaction 095d40cfcd4e3e942d8026a86ae60bdd43f3d71b94d21a4f15b70917d6ac030e

1 Input
2 Outputs
  • 095d40cfcd4e3e942d8026a86ae60bdd43f3d71b94d21a4f15b70917d6ac030e:0
  • value  14312
    address  14ruK9L8Up6Pcz7Y1NULPKjsRhDMh7Qjp5
  • 095d40cfcd4e3e942d8026a86ae60bdd43f3d71b94d21a4f15b70917d6ac030e:1
  • value  870236
    address  38KEC7z94R2EYobtiy7GzF9onSfuTjTTLZ